2020 Goals

The USM Foundation is committed to expanding access to education and strengthening pathways to academic and career success that help build Maine’s future workforce. Our 2020 goals are focused on:

  • Scholarships: We raise the critical funds needed for scholarship programs at USM, including the Promise Scholarship and the Access to Education Scholarship, two programs that make college possible for talented and motivated students.
  • Alumni Engagement: We expand career opportunities for our students by tapping into USM’s powerful 56,000+ alumni network – 70% live and work in Maine and play a vital role in Maine’s economic well-being.
  • Employer Engagement: We forge win-win partnerships with business and community leaders to help cultivate the next generation of skilled talent for Maine’s workforce.
  • The USM Master Plan: We encourage philanthropic support for priority projects identified in USM’s master plan, which include improvements on all 3 USM campuses: a new Student Center, a future Center for the Arts, the Michael E. Dubyak Center for Digital Science and Innovation, a new high-fidelity Nursing Simulation Lab and the Center for Teaching Innovation.

Giving Opportunities

There are many meaningful ways for employer partners, alumni, parents and friends to demonstrate their belief in the power of a USM education.

  • Major Gifts support capital projects and can include naming opportunities. Gifts also create endowed funds for named scholarships as well as endowed professorships.
  • Planned Giving as part of your overall estate plan makes a lasting impact on our programs and future generations of students. Opportunities include bequests, trusts, annuities and other means that may provide income and/or tax benefits.
  • Scholarship Giving helps keep USM accessible to all. Giving options include:
  • The USM General Scholarship, offering maximum flexibility to provide resources when and where they are most needed.
  • Promise Scholarship, partnering with Maine’s youth development organizations to create a path to college for deserving students.
  • Access to Education Scholarship, helping USM students who are not eligible for federal financial aid.
